  • New Commuter Service
    We also have a new commuter service – The Wrington/Yatton Commuter Loop . We have an exciting new daily service which is provided in collaboration with North Somerset Council and VANS North Somerset, linking commuters from Wrington & Yatton to travel interchanges – including Bristol airport, Monday to Friday, morning and evening.  Book now on 01275 855552.
